
On Monday's show: The state of Texas is cracking down on teachers and schools that support student protests over immigration enforcement. We talk with an attorney who represents school districts, and she outlines what they legally can and can’t do.
Also this hour: We discuss technology in the classroom -- or, rather, the lack of it, and why more teachers are finding students have greater success when there are no screens at all to stare at.
Then, Meg Tapp from the Garden Club of Houston answers questions about how to maintain the plants in your home or garden.
And we take a closer look at the Rockets season so far.
